How they compare
Slovakia currently reports 136,754 Million euro against 89,522 Million euro in Luxembourg, a difference of 47,232 Million euro.
That makes Slovakia's figure about 1.5 times Luxembourg's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 31 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Luxembourg ahead.
Luxembourg ranks 21st and Slovakia ranks 18th of 27 countries.
Slovakia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Luxembourg | Slovakia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 17,646 Million euro | 18,425 Million euro | 779.26 Million euro | Slovakia |
| 2000s | 30,745 Million euro | 40,839 Million euro | 10,094 Million euro | Slovakia |
| 2010s | 52,527 Million euro | 79,707 Million euro | 27,180 Million euro | Slovakia |
| 2020s | 78,681 Million euro | 116,112 Million euro | 37,431 Million euro | Slovakia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
